What is Arrest.org?

Arrest.org is a public records website that aggregates arrest records from various sources across the United States. It provides users with the ability to search for individuals and view their arrest history, if available. The information is compiled from law enforcement agencies, court systems, and other public repositories.

How to Use Arrest.org Effectively

Navigating Arrest.org is straightforward, but understanding how to refine your searches will yield better results. Start by entering the individual's name and the state where the arrest may have occurred. You can narrow down the results by adding additional details such as age or city.

Tips for Accurate Searches

  • Double-Check Spelling: Ensure the name is spelled correctly to avoid missing records.
  • Use Aliases: If the person is known to use other names, try searching those as well.
  • Specify Location: Knowing the city or county can significantly improve search accuracy.

Understanding the Information Provided

The arrest records on Arrest.org typically include the individual's name, arrest date, charges, and the arresting agency. It's important to note that an arrest is not a conviction. The information should be used responsibly and ethically.

Legal and Ethical Considerations

While Arrest.org provides access to public records, it's essential to be aware of the legal and ethical implications of using this information. Some states have laws regarding the use of arrest records in employment decisions or housing applications.
